Today’s era of disruption can lead to a decline in spiritual reactions. Intrepeters see the letter of 1 Peter as an example of an appeal to maintain spiritual life in the midst of suffering. Using Exegesis, this article finds the stimulation of spiritual life as a preventive effort for disorientation according to 1 Peter 2:1-5. First, making the word of God as the main need with the metaphor that believers must be like newborn babies who always need pure and spiritual milk to grow. Secondly, approaching Jesus as the living Stone, even though He was rejected by men but His work on the cross shows a living example for every believer and gives eternal life to those who want to believe in Him. Third, following Jesus’ example by being a blessing, for that every believer must join hands in facing the era of disruption with the aim of building a spiritual community as a preventive effort for disorientation. Christians are special group who enjoy spiritual and eternal blessings bestowed by God in Christ, therefore believers must continue to grow more and more like Jesus Christ.
